So I just found this out: if Rexall is offering their own promotion (e.g. $10 gift voucher, $5 survey coupon), and you are also using manufacturer's coupons, it doesn't work like it does at Shoppers. That is, if the promo requires that you spend, for example, $50, and you have $51 worth of product but $20 in manufacturer's coupons, they won't accept the survey coupon, or provide you with the gift voucher, or anything else that is what I think of as 'their own' promotion. If there's an Air Miles promo for which you hit the minimum spend before coupons, you'll get the miles, but you won't qualify for Rexall's own promo. Crazy! And totally not in keeping with the 'if you accept coupons then they get treated as cash' idea.

The survey coupon in your example should have worked ($51 (before tax)-$20=$31 which is more than the required $25 to use it). But yes, they base their giftcard promos on subtotal and manufacturer coupons are taken off before the subtotal.
Ocassionally you'll find a cashier that will give you the gift card voucher anyway, especially if you are close to the spend level.
I try to stay away from gift card promos for this reason at both Rexall and Shoppers, too much wasted time if they don't work. Yesterday Shoppers had the movie ticket deal if you spent $75, whether you got the tickets using $20 in coupons is left too much in the hands of the cashier.
